Strong's G542 (Greek)

Greek: ἀπείδω (apeídō)

Pronunciation: ap-i'-do

Derivation: from G575 and the same as G1492

Definition: to see fully

KJV Renderings: see

G1492 εἴδω eídō a primary verb used only in certain past tenses, the others being borrowed from the equivalent G3700 and G3708; properly, to see (literally or figuratively); by implication, (in the perfect tense only) to know be aware, behold, X can (+ not tell), consider, (have) know(-ledge), look (on), perceive, see, be sure, tell, understand, wish, wot
G575 ἀπό apó a primary particle "off," i.e. away (from something near), in various senses (of place, time, or relation; literal or figurative) (X here-)after, ago, at, because of, before, by (the space of), for(-th), from, in, (out) of, off, (up-)on(-ce), since, with
